Output 97d174304ce4ed96fc4d4cb93324360cbde86a22ab5d4a4a9889930b1b4a4002:16

value
43440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 810f05a0324cd2c7e750f91a7788d49bbaef4b67 OP_EQUAL
address
3DTR62z9FvWomGoEHcdJutm6ZUEEZErqdA
transaction
97d174304ce4ed96fc4d4cb93324360cbde86a22ab5d4a4a9889930b1b4a4002
spent
true